Цифровой фильтр
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Номер патента: 1385263
Авторы: Грицык, Мыхальчишин, Паленичка
Текст
)4 Н 03 Н 17/04 Е инсти ьчишин тво ССС 04, 198 ОСУДАРСТВЕННЫЙ КОМИТЕТ ССС ПО ДЕЛАМ ИЗОБР 1:ТЕНИЙ И ОТНРЫ ОПИСАНИЕ ИЗОБР АВТОРСКОМУ СВИДЕТЕЛЬСТ(56) Авторское свидетелУ 1327281, кл. Н 03 Н 1 54) ЦИФРОВОЙ ФИЛЬТР57) Изобретение относится к радиоехнике и м.б. использовано для ЯО 138526 фильтрации сигналов, выраженных циф-,ровым кодом. Цель изобретения - повышение точности фильтрации. Цифровойфильтр содержит блок 1 памяти, состоящий из последовательно соединенных регистров 1-1 1-К сдвига, блоксравнения 2; блоки постоянной памяти3 и 11, мультиплексор 4, блок 5 экспоненциального сглаживания, умножнтель 13. Для достижения цели введенытри квадратора 8, 9, 14, два блокаусреднения 7, 6, два блока вычитания10, 12 и второй блок сравнения 15,3 з,п. ф-лы, 6 ил,1385263 Изобретение относится к .радиотехцике и может быть использовано дляфильтрации сигналов, выраженных цифровым кодом.Цель изобретения " повышение точности фильтрации.На фиг,1 изображена электрическаяструктурная схема цифрового фильтра;на фиг.2 в .график треугольной взве 10шивающей функции скользящего усреднения по девяти отсчетам; на Фиг.З -электрическая структурная схема первого и второго блоков усреднения;на фиг.4 - электрическая структурнаясхема блока экспоненциального сглаживания; на фиг.5 - электрическая структурная схема первого сумматора, пер"вого и второго блоков усреднения; нафиг.б - электрическая структурная.схема первого блока сравнения.Цифровой фильтр (фиг. 1) содержитблок 1 памяти, состоящий из последовательно соединенных регистров 1-11-К сдвига, первый блок 2 сравнения,первый блок 3 постоянной памяти,"первый 8 и второй 9 квадраторы, первый блок 10 вычитания, второй блок11 постоянной памяти, второй блок 12вычитания, умножитель 13, третийквадратор 14, второй блок 15 сравнения.Первый 7 и второй 6 блоки усреднения (Фиг.З) содержат последовательно соединенные регистры 16-1 16-(0+1) сдвига, сумматор 17 чисел,блок 18 задержки, первый 19 и второй20 блоки вычитания, сумматор 21, перф 40вый 22 и второй 23 блоки постояннойпамяти, накапливающий сумматор 24Блок 5 экспоненциального сглаживания (фиг,4). содержит первый 25 ивторой 26 блоки постоянной памяти,первый 27 и второй 28 умножители исумматор 29,Сумматор 17 чисел первого 7 и второго б блоков усреднения (Фиг.5) содержит И+1 последовательно соединенных блоков 30-130-,(И+1), задержки,блок 31 вычитания, накапливающий сумматор 32.Первый блок 2 сравнения (фиг,б)содержит блоки 33 - 35 сравнения и 55блоки 36 - 38 задержки.Цифровой фильтр работает следующим образом.с(к) =с(к)+8(к)+ю а (к-в) -8(к-и+1)3,где С(К) выходное значение сигналанакапливающего сумматора24 относительно отсчета8(К), которое определяется в виде с(к)=где Я(К) п(з.) д(К+1),выходное,значейие сигналапервого блока 19 вычитания, равное ь И- 8(к)=-,С. 8(к)+8(к).:И 1:ОСумма чисел, которые последовательно поступают на вход сумматора 17 чисел, вычисляются по формуле 8(к)=йк)+(к)-д(к-ю). Умножение на постоянный коэффициент,равный И, осуществляется табличнопосредством второго блока 23 постояннои памяти. Первый блок 25 постояннойпамяти реализует таблично операциюделения значения С(К) на постоянныйкоэффициент, равный (и -1)/4. Таким Отсчеты входного сигнала поступают на вход блока 1 памяти. В результате их обработки на выходе мультиплексора 4 формируется локальная медиана, а на выходе первого блока 10 вычитания - локальная дисперсия входного сигнала.Локальная дисперсия сигнала относительно отсчета вычисляется как разность среднего значения квадратов отсчетов и квадрата. локального среднегоа (к), - - Б пи)д(к-ь 1)4-1 п- и (Ц д(,К-+1)п -11 с 1Операции возведения в квадрат при вычислении локальной дисперсии выполняются в первом 8 и втором 9 квадраторах таблично с использованием ПЗУ, на которых они выполнены и на адресные входы которых поступают коды чисел, возводимых в квадрат. Локальное среднее значение сигнала по отсчетам вычисляется рекурсивно во втором блоке 6 усреднения на основе следующего рекуррентного соотношения:1385263 вход первого умножителя 27 с выхода первого блока 25 поступает значение коэффнциента сглаживания 6, С выхода второго блока 26 таблично определенное значение 1-р поступает на второй вход умножителя 28. Коды результатов умножения суммируются в сумматоре 29.Таким образом, на выходе суммато-. ра 29, который является выходом цифрового фильтра, получим результат адаптивной фильтрации входного сигна- ла который является результатом экспоненциального сглаживания в блоке 5,1. Цифровой фильтр, содержащий блок памяти, состоящий из К последовательно соединенных регистров.сдвига, где К - порядок фильтра, вход первого из которых является входом цифрового фильтра, первый блок сравнения, к входам которого подключены выходы регистров сдвига, первый блок постоянной памяти, к группе входов которого подключена группа выходов первого блока сравнения, мультиплексор, к сигнальным входам которого подключены выходы регистров сдвига, а к управляемому входу мультиплексора подключен выход первого блока постоянной памяти, а также второй блок постоянной памяти и,умножитель, о т л и ч а ю щ и й с я тем, что, с целью повышения точности ФильтрацииВ введены последовательно соединенные. первый квадратор, первый блок усред-. нения и первый блок вычитания выход1 которого соединен с первым входом умножителя, к второму входу которого. подключен выход второго блока постояннои памяти, последовательно соединенные второй блок усреднения, вход которого соединен с входом первого квадратора и с входом первого регистра, сдвига, и второй квадратор, выход которого соединен с другим входом пе -Р вого блока вычитания, последовательнб соединенные второй блок вычитания, первый и второй входы которого соединены соответс.венно с входами первого и второго кггдраторов, третий квадратор и второй б.ск сравнения, к другому входу которогс подключен выобразом, во втором блоке 6 усреднения вычисляется локальное среднеезначение сигнала, отсчеты которогопоследовательно поступают на его вход.Вычисленное в первом блоке.7 усредне-.5ния локальное, среднее значение.квад-.ратов отсчетов сигнала поступает навход первого чока 10 вычитания, надругой вход которого подается значение квадрата локального среднегозначения. Умножитель 13 реализуетоперацию умножения локальной дисперсии на пороговый коэффициент, который хранится во втором блоке 11 пос- К(К)=рД(К)+(1- р)(К),тоянной памяти. Посредством третьегоквадратора 14 возводится к квадратразность между локальным среднимзначением 8(К) и (К-И+1) -м отсчетомсигнала 8(К). Третий квадратор.14 20 ф о р м у л а и з о б р е т е н и ятакже может быть реализован в виде.ПЗУ. Если выходной сигнал второгоблока 15 сравнения является логической единицей, то на выходе мультиплексора 4 будет, присутствовать код 25медианы последовательных отсчетовсигнала. В противном случае на входблока 5 поступает беэ изменения зна-.чение я(К) через мультиплексор 4.На К входов мультиплексора 4 с выходов К регистров, 1-1 1-К сдвига30поступают К последовательных отсчетов входного сигнала, которые такжепоступают на К входов первого блока2 сравнения. В первом блоке 2 сравнения посредством блоков 33-35 сравнения реализуется попарное сравнениетекущего К-го отсчета входного сигнала с Кпредыдущими его отсчетами(рассматривается частный. случай К 4).С помощью блоков 36 - 38 задержкиосуществляется последовательная задержка результатов сравнения текущего отсчета сигнала с его предыдущимиотсчетами. Результаты попарного сравнения К последовательных отсчетов,входного сигнала поступают на адрес-,ные входы первого блока 3 постоянной .памяти.Код результата фильтрации импульсного шума (К), полученный на выходе мультиплексора 4, поступает навход блока 5 экспоненциального.сгла- .живания, а на его второй вход;поступает локаЛьное среднее значение сигнала 8(К) с выхода второго. блока 6 55усреднения. Эти входы флока 5 соответствуют первым входам первого 27 ивторого 28 умножителей. На"второй5 ход умножнтеля, а выход - к первому входу первого блока постоянной памяти, а также блок экспоненциального сгла-., живания, к первым и вторым входам которого подключены выходы соответст" венно мультиплексора и второго блока усреднения, а выход является выходом цифрового фильтра.2. Цифровой фильтр по п.1, о т - л и ч а ю щ и й с я тем, что блок усреднения содержит Юпоследовательно соединенных регистров сдвига, вход первого из которых является входом блока усреднения, последовательно соединенные сумматор чисел, вход которого соединен с входом первого регистра сдвига, блок задержки, первый блок вычитания, другой вход которого соединен с выходом сумматора чисел сумматор, накапливающий сумматор и первый блок постоянной памяти, выход которого является выходом блока усреднения, последовательно соединенные второй блок вы.читания, первый и второй входы которого соединены соответственно с выходом .И-го и (И+1)-го регистров сдвига и второй блок постоянной памяти, выход которого соединен с другим входом сумматора. 1385263 63. Цифровой фильтр по п.1, о тл и ч а ю щ и й с я тем, что блокэкспоненциального сглаживания содержит первый и второй умножители, первые входы которых являются соответственно первым и вторым входами блока экспоненциального сглаживания,сумматор, .первый и второй входы которого соединены соответственно с выходами первого и второго умножителей,а выход является выходом блока экспоненциального сглаживания, первый блокпостоянной памяти, выход которогосоединен с вторым входом первогоумножителя и входом второго блокапостоянной памяти, выход которогосоединен с вторым входом второго умножителя.4. Цифровой фильтр по п.2, о т -л и ч .а ю щ и й с я тем, что сумматор чисел содержит (М) последовательно соединенных блоков задержки,и вход первого из которых являетсявходом сумматора чисел, а также последовательно соединенные блок вычитания, первый и второй входы которогосоединены с соответственно выходомпервого и (И+1)-го блоков задержки,и накапливающий сумматор, выход которого является выходом сумматора чисел,1385263 Составитель Э.Борис Е.Копча Техред М.Ходанич Корректор С.Иекмар Реда Заказ 142/53 Тираж 928ВНИИПИ Государственного комипо делам изобретений и113035, Москва, Ж, Раушс Подписита СССРрытийнаб., д,4/ роизводственно-полиграфическое предприятие, г.Уж Проектная
СмотретьЗаявка
4152402, 26.11.1986
ФИЗИКО-МЕХАНИЧЕСКИЙ ИНСТИТУТ ИМ. Г. В. КАРПЕНКО
ГРИЦЫК ВЛАДИМИР ВЛАДИМИРОВИЧ, МЫХАЛЬЧИШИН ВЛАДИМИР ЯРОСЛАВОВИЧ, ПАЛЕНИЧКА РОМАН МИРОСЛАВОВИЧ
МПК / Метки
МПК: H03H 17/04
Опубликовано: 30.03.1988
Код ссылки
<a href="https://patents.su/6-1385263-cifrovojj-filtr.html" target="_blank" rel="follow" title="База патентов СССР">Цифровой фильтр</a>
Предыдущий патент: Цифровой управляемый фазовращатель
Следующий патент: Рекурсивный цифровой фильтр
Случайный патент: Лентопротяжный механизм